Default Car died - clutch pedal flat?

Today the weirdest thing happened... driving my 05 base coupe w/ 31k miles and stopped at a red light. When I went to let out the clutch to roll forward a bit, it almost stalled. I thought that maybe my foot slipped off the clutch or something so I pushed it back down. Then when I went to ease the clutch out again, it lurched and died.

I put it in neutral and started it up. But when I went to put it in gear it wouldnt go in gear. I freaked, looked in the engine bay, etc., then noticed the clutch pedal was flat against the floor. I pulled it out by hand, started the car, and it was driving like normal again.

Maybe this was a fluke, but I need to know if this is a symptom of a major problem. Tried searching but never saw anything relevant.

Default Re: Car died - clutch pedal flat?

Clutch Pedal to the floor means that nothing is pushing back against the clutch master cylinder.

Happens when you are low on clutch fluid or there is air in the system.

If you haven't already done so it might be time to check, bleed, and replace the fluid in your clutch system. It's something you want to do every year anyways.

The other possibility is this:

The clutch operates a piston against a clutch fork, which pushes against the clutch to disengage the clutch from the flywheel. If the clutch pack spring fails, or the slave cylinder actuator slips off the clutch fork, then you will lose clutch pedal travel.

But neither of those conditions are temporary like you showed...
